Question 4

You are the desktop administrator for your company. You upgrade all client computers from Microsoft Windows NT workstation 4.0 to Windows XP Professional. After the upgrades, a user named Anne reports that her computer now starts with Display settings of 640x480 screen resolution and 16 colors. She is unable to change these settings. She also wants to be able to select Windows XP themes. You need to enable Anne to use the Windows XP interface options. What should you do?

A. Update the driver for the video adapter to support increased screen resolution and color depth.

B. On the Color Management tab in the Advanced Display settings, add the color profile for Anne's monitor.

C. On the Monitor tab in the Advanced Display settings, specify the correct driver for the monitor.

D. Roll back the current video adapter driver to the previous Windows NT Workstation 4.0 video adapter driver.
